continue to increase our mining advantage is not just about resources in the ground Groundprobe is a Queensland company with its origins in university

research. Its slope stability radar system, manufactured in Brisbane is designed to send a warning before pit walls collapse, often many

days in advance. It is deployed in mines in over 20 countries, and has saved the lives of hundreds of miners

and prevented damage to millions of dollars†worth of mining equipment. The company now has 175 staff in seven offices around the world
